5 years agodsdb: audit samdb and password changes
Gary Lockyer [Tue, 3 Apr 2018 23:59:41 +0000 (11:59 +1200)]
dsdb: audit samdb and password changes

Add audit logging of DSDB operations and password changes, log messages
are logged in human readable format and if samba is commpile with
JANSSON support in JSON format.

Log:
  * Details all DSDB add, modify and delete operations. Logs
    attributes, values, session details, transaction id.
  * Transaction roll backs.
  * Prepare commit and commit failures.
  * Summary details of replicated updates.

5 years agopython/colour: add colourizing and switch functions
Douglas Bagnall [Thu, 19 Apr 2018 02:12:57 +0000 (14:12 +1200)]
python/colour: add colourizing and switch functions

When samba.colour is first imported, the function

colour.c_BLUE("samba")

will give you the string "\033[1;34msamba\033[0m", which will show up
as blue on an ANSI terminal. If you then go:

colour.switch_colour_off()
colour.c_BLUE("samba")

the c_BLUE call will return the uncoloured string "samba".

This is so things like samba-tool can do this sort of thing:

    if not os.isatty(self.outf):
        switch_colour_off()
